Test Case Execution Report Template

How to Create an Effective Test Case Execution Report Template

Creating an effective test case execution report template is essential for any successful testing process. This template should include the necessary information for stakeholders to understand the results of the tests, including the test objectives, test scope, test cases, results, and any relevant observations.

First, the template should include the test objective. This should explain what is being tested and why. It should include the objectives of the test and the expected outcome.

Second, the template should include the test scope. This should outline the scope of the test, including the environment, system, and application. It should also include any assumptions or constraints.

Third, the template should include the test cases. This should include all the test cases, the expected results, and any notes on the test cases.

Fourth, the template should include the results. This should include the results of each test case, including any failures, pass/fail status, and any observations.

Fifth, the template should include any relevant observations. This should include any observations made during the test and any recommendations for improvement.

Finally, the template should include any other relevant information. This could include any additional details needed to understand the results of the tests.

Creating an effective test case execution report template can help ensure that stakeholders understand the results of the tests and can take the necessary action. A well-crafted template can help ensure that the tests are successful and that stakeholders have the necessary information to make the best decisions.

Utilizing Metrics to Analyze Results from Test Case Execution Reports

In software testing, metrics are essential for evaluating and analyzing the results of test case execution reports. Metrics such as pass/fail rates, defect density, bug trends, and time taken to execute the tests can all be used to gain insights into the performance of the system under test.

When it comes to analyzing test case execution reports, pass/fail rates are particularly useful. These metrics provide an indication of how many of the tests passed and failed, and can be used to identify areas of the system that may need more attention or debugging. Defect density metrics, on the other hand, provide an indication of how many defects were found in a certain area of the system and can be used to prioritize areas for further testing.

Bug trends are another type of metric that can be used to analyze test case execution reports. This metric shows the number of bugs found over time, and can be used to identify problem areas that may need more attention or debugging. Additionally, metrics such as the time taken to execute tests can be used to identify how long it takes to run a particular test, as well as areas where performance could be improved.

Overall, metrics are an effective way to analyze the results of test case execution reports. By providing insights into pass/fail rates, defect density, bug trends, and time taken to execute tests, metrics can help testers and developers identify areas that need more attention or debugging, as well as opportunities for improvement.

Best Practices for Generating Accurate Test Case Execution Reports

Test case execution reports are essential for any organization to ensure the quality of their products and services. To ensure accuracy and reliability of these reports, there are several best practices that should be followed.

First and foremost, it is essential to define the scope and objectives of the test report. This should include the purpose of the test, the criteria for success, and the expected outcomes. This will help to ensure that the report is focused and clear.

Second, the test cases should be thoroughly documented. This includes details such as the expected results, the test environment, and the test data. The documentation should also contain information on how the test was executed, including the steps taken and any issues that arose. This will help to ensure that the report is complete and accurate.

Third, automated testing tools should be used whenever possible. Automation can help to ensure that the tests are run consistently and accurately. If manual testing is required, it is important to document the steps taken and the results.

Fourth, it is important to create a traceability matrix. This is a table that links each test case to the relevant requirements and design specifications. This will help to ensure that the test cases are properly mapped to the system requirements.

Finally, it is important to verify the results. The test report should include a summary of the test results and a description of any issues or discrepancies. This will help to ensure that the results are accurate and reliable.

By following these best practices, organizations can ensure that their test case execution reports are accurate and reliable. This will help to ensure that their products and services are of the highest quality.

Assessing the Quality of Test Case Execution Reports with Automation Testing Tools

Assessing the quality of test case execution reports with automation testing tools is an important task for software testing professionals. Automation testing tools are a great way to ensure that all test cases are executed and reported accurately. However, it is essential to assess the quality of the execution reports to determine whether the test cases have been properly executed and the results accurately reported.

To assess the quality of test case execution reports, software testing professionals should use a set of criteria. These criteria include verifying that the test cases were properly executed and that the results were accurately reported. The quality of the execution reports should also be evaluated to ensure that they are clear and comprehensive. Additionally, it should be determined whether the execution reports are able to provide meaningful data and insights into the test results.

When evaluating the quality of test case execution reports, software testing professionals should also consider the automation testing tool that was used for the execution. Different automation testing tools have different capabilities and features, and not all of them are capable of producing high-quality execution reports. It is important to choose an automation testing tool that is able to provide clear and comprehensive reports that can provide meaningful data and insights.

Finally, software testing professionals should ensure that the test cases are properly documented. Documenting the test cases is essential to ensure that the test cases are executed properly and that the results are accurately reported. Clear and comprehensive documentation also helps to ensure that the test cases can be reused in future software testing projects.

Assessing the quality of test case execution reports with automation testing tools is an important step in the software testing process. By following the criteria outlined above, software testing professionals can ensure that the execution reports are of high quality and provide meaningful data and insights into the test results.

Conclusion

The Test Case Execution Report Template is a useful tool for tracking and documenting the progress of a test case. It provides a simple way to track the results of a test case execution, enabling testers to quickly analyze and identify any areas of improvement. Additionally, it can also help to improve communication between the testers and other stakeholders, providing a clear and consistent record of the test case execution process. Ultimately, the Test Case Execution Report Template can be a valuable asset in ensuring the success of a software testing process.